什么是GitHub Host
GitHub Host是GitHub提供的一个服务,用于托管和管理开源项目的源代码。通过GitHub Host,开发者可以方便地上传、管理和分享他们的代码,促进协作与交流。GitHub不仅仅是一个代码托管平台,它还是一个社区,开发者可以在这里分享知识和经验。
GitHub Host的主要功能
- 代码托管:GitHub Host允许用户将代码上传到云端,实现安全和便捷的存储。
- 版本控制:用户可以利用Git的版本控制功能,追踪代码的更改历史,并且在需要时可以轻松回退到之前的版本。
- 团队协作:GitHub支持多用户协作,团队成员可以一起在同一项目上工作,实时查看彼此的更改。
- 开源社区:GitHub鼓励开发者开源项目,推动技术创新与合作。
- 问题跟踪:用户可以在项目中报告bug或提出功能请求,团队成员可以在上面进行讨论与解决。
GitHub Host的优势
- 易于使用:GitHub的用户界面友好,易于上手,适合初学者和专业开发者。
- 强大的社区支持:有着庞大的开发者社区,用户可以方便地寻求帮助或反馈。
- 集成工具:GitHub提供多种集成工具,如CI/CD,帮助开发者实现自动化部署和测试。
- 文档丰富:GitHub的帮助文档和学习资源非常丰富,用户可以轻松找到所需的信息。
GitHub Host如何使用
注册账户
- 访问 GitHub官网。
- 点击“Sign up”注册一个新账户。
- 按照提示输入必要的信息,如用户名、邮箱和密码。
创建仓库
- 登录账户后,点击右上角的“+”号,选择“New repository”。
- 填写仓库名称、描述,并选择公开或私有。
- 点击“Create repository”完成创建。
上传代码
- 使用Git命令行工具或者GitHub Desktop客户端上传代码。
- 将本地项目与远程仓库关联,使用
git push
命令将代码推送到GitHub。
GitHub Host常见问题解答
GitHub Host是免费的吗?
是的,GitHub提供免费账户,用户可以创建公开的仓库。此外,也提供收费的套餐,允许创建私有仓库。
GitHub Host支持哪些编程语言?
GitHub Host支持几乎所有的编程语言,包括但不限于:
- Python
- JavaScript
- Java
- C++
- Ruby
如何找到优秀的开源项目?
用户可以通过搜索功能、按语言过滤或访问流行项目的排行榜来寻找优秀的开源项目。
GitHub Host的安全性如何?
GitHub非常重视用户数据的安全性,采用多种措施确保用户代码和信息的安全,包括数据加密和访问控制。
GitHub Host是否支持团队协作?
是的,GitHub支持多用户协作,团队成员可以在同一项目中共同工作,提交代码,解决问题。
结论
总之,GitHub Host是一个强大的代码托管平台,适合所有开发者。无论你是初学者还是专业人士,GitHub都能提供丰富的功能与支持,帮助你管理和分享代码,提高开发效率。通过本文的介绍,希望你能对GitHub Host有一个全面的了解,并能在你的项目中充分利用这一平台。
正文完